AIV Console is a little Wikipedia tool I ( David WS (contribs)) and pretty soon User:Addshore have created that makes it easy for Wikipedians who have been granted +sysop to easily patrol the AIV page and block the vandals listed at that page. It's licensed under the GPL, and the main project page (as well as downloads) is on Google Code. [1] failed verification The application is written in Visual Basic 2008.
